"Interference with One's Right to Travel", a Letter from Elyas Kusa to the Editor of The Jerusalem Post, 1950

Printed in English, this document features a letter from Elyas Kusa to the editor of The Jerusalem Post newspaper-previously known as "the Palestine Post", where he addresses his consent to what was published in the newspaper on 27July1950 regarding the Israeli Government interference with one's right to travel abroad, confirming that he had applied for a visa to his wife and himself to travel to Italy and France in connection with the Holy Year, as it has been rejected by the government without stating why.
